< اَلْمَزَامِيرُ 17 >
صَلَاةٌ لِدَاوُدَ اِسْمَعْ يَارَبُّ لِلْحَقِّ. أَنْصِتْ إِلَى صُرَاخِي. أَصْغِ إِلَى صَلَاتِي مِنْ شَفَتَيْنِ بِلَا غِشٍّ. | ١ 1 |
A prayer of David. Hearken, O Lord of my righteousness, attend to my petition; give ear to my prayer not [uttered] with deceitful lips.
مِنْ قُدَّامِكَ يَخْرُجُ قَضَائِي. عَيْنَاكَ تَنْظُرَانِ ٱلْمُسْتَقِيمَاتِ. | ٢ 2 |
Let my judgment come forth from thy presence; let mine eyes behold righteousness.
جَرَّبْتَ قَلْبِي. تَعَهَّدْتَهُ لَيْلًا. مَحَّصْتَنِي. لَا تَجِدُ فِيَّ ذُمُومًا. لَا يَتَعَدَّى فَمِي. | ٣ 3 |
Thou has proved mine heart; thou hast visited [me] by night; thou hast tried me as with fire, and unrighteousness has not been found in me: [I am purposed] that my mouth shall not speak [amiss].
مِنْ جِهَةِ أَعْمَالِ ٱلنَّاسِ فَبِكَلَامِ شَفَتَيْكَ أَنَا تَحَفَّظْتُ مِنْ طُرُقِ ٱلْمُعْتَنِفِ. | ٤ 4 |
As for the works of men, by the words of thy lips I have guarded [myself from] hard ways.
تَمَسَّكَتْ خُطُوَاتِي بِآثَارِكَ فَمَا زَلَّتْ قَدَمَايَ. | ٥ 5 |
Direct my steps in thy paths, that my steps slip not.
أَنَا دَعَوْتُكَ لِأَنَّكَ تَسْتَجِيبُ لِي يَا ٱللهُ. أَمِلْ أُذُنَيْكَ إِلَيَّ. ٱسْمَعْ كَلَامِي. | ٦ 6 |
I have cried, for thou heardest me, O God: incline thine ear to me, and hearken to my words.
مَيِّزْ مَرَاحِمَكَ، يَامُخَلِّصَ ٱلْمُتَّكِلِينَ عَلَيْكَ، بِيَمِينِكَ مِنَ ٱلْمُقَاوِمِينَ. | ٧ 7 |
Shew the marvels of thy mercies, thou that savest them that hope in thee.
ٱحْفَظْنِي مِثْلَ حَدَقَةِ ٱلْعَيْنِ. بِظِلِّ جَنَاحَيْكَ ٱسْتُرْنِي | ٨ 8 |
Keep me as the apple of the eye from those that resist thy right hand: thou shalt screen me by the covering of thy wings,
مِنْ وَجْهِ ٱلْأَشْرَارِ ٱلَّذِينَ يُخْرِبُونَنِي، أَعْدَائِي بِٱلنَّفْسِ ٱلَّذِينَ يَكْتَنِفُونَنِي. | ٩ 9 |
from the face of the ungodly that have afflicted me: mine enemies have compassed about my soul.
قَلْبَهُمُ ٱلسَّمِينَ قَدْ أَغْلَقُوا. بِأَفْوَاهِهِمْ قَدْ تَكَلَّمُوا بِٱلْكِبْرِيَاءِ. | ١٠ 10 |
They have enclosed [themselves with] their own fat: their mouth has spoken pride.
فِي خُطُوَاتِنَا ٱلْآنَ قَدْ أَحَاطُوا بِنَا. نَصَبُوا أَعْيُنَهُمْ لِيُزْلِقُونَا إِلَى ٱلْأَرْضِ. | ١١ 11 |
They have now cast me out and compassed me round about: they have set their eyes [so as] to bow them down to the ground.
مَثَلُهُ مَثَلُ ٱلْأَسَدِ ٱلْقَرِمِ إِلَى ٱلِٱفْتِرَاسِ، وَكَٱلشِّبْلِ ٱلْكَامِنِ فِي عِرِّيسِهِ. | ١٢ 12 |
They laid wait for me as a lion ready for prey, and like a lion's whelp dwelling in secret [places].
قُمْ يَارَبُّ. تَقَدَّمْهُ. اِصْرَعْهُ. نَجِّ نَفْسِي مِنَ ٱلشِّرِّيرِ بِسَيْفِكَ، | ١٣ 13 |
Arise, O Lord, prevent them, and cast them down: deliver my soul from the ungodly: [draw] thy sword,
مِنَ ٱلنَّاسِ بِيَدِكَ يَارَبُّ، مِنْ أَهْلِ ٱلدُّنْيَا. نَصِيبُهُمْ فِي حَيَاتِهِمْ. بِذَخَائِرِكَ تَمْلَأُ بُطُونَهُمْ. يَشْبَعُونَ أَوْلَادًا وَيَتْرُكُونَ فُضَالَتَهُمْ لِأَطْفَالِهِمْ. | ١٤ 14 |
because of the enemies of thine hand: O Lord, destroy them from the earth; scatter them in their life, though their belly has been filled with thy hidden [treasures]: they have been satisfied with uncleanness, and have left the remnant [of their possessions] to their babes.
أَمَّا أَنَا فَبِالْبِرِّ أَنْظُرُ وَجْهَكَ. أَشْبَعُ إِذَا ٱسْتَيْقَظْتُ بِشَبَهِكَ. | ١٥ 15 |
But I shall appear in righteousness before thy face: I shall be satisfied when thy glory appears.
